Transaction fbb8f5f4cac8b4fcf63a451087dbb77ad1afb7965b42d14127d3e604a2744cb7

220 Input
1 Outputs
  • fbb8f5f4cac8b4fcf63a451087dbb77ad1afb7965b42d14127d3e604a2744cb7:0
  • value  6910209904
    address  3DSe7pgSWFKiJKBqc4SonkXBoRgBppCNPi